§ 202.052. FEES IMPOSED ON CERTAIN INSURERS. (a) The
department shall impose and the comptroller shall collect fees for
the use of the state from each authorized insurer writing a class of
insurance that may be written by an insurer operating under Chapter
841. The amount of the fees may not exceed:
(1) for valuing life insurance policies, and for each
$1 million of insurance or fraction thereof $10; and
(2) for filing the annual statement $500.
(b) Subtitles A and B, Title 2, Tax Code, apply to a fee
collected under this section.
Added by Acts 2003, 78th Leg., ch. 1274, § 1, eff. April 1, 2005.
